+-- OBJECTIVE:
+--      Check that a compilation unit may not depend semantically
+--      on two different versions of the same compilation unit.
+--      Check the case where a task body depends on a package 
+--      specification.
+--
+-- TEST DESCRIPTION:
+--      This test compiles a package spec, a generic package 
+--      with a body containing a task with a body that withs the 
+--      first package spec, and a main procedure that withs the 
+--      generic package and calls the task.  Then, a new version 
+--      of the package spec is compiled (in a separate file, simulating 
+--      editing and modification of the unit).  Unless automatic 
+--      recompilation is supported, this test should fail to link.  
+--      Otherwise, the test should recompile and link the correct 
+--      version of the package spec and report "PASSED" at 
+--      execution time.
+--
+-- SPECIAL REQUIREMENTS:
+--      To build this test:
+--         1) Compile the file LA140100 (and include the results in the
+--            program library).
+--         2) Compile the file LA140101 (and include the results in the
+--            program library).
+--         3) Compile the file LA140102 (and include the results in the
+--            program library).
+--         4) Compile the file LA140103 (and include the results in the
+--            program library).
+--         5) Attempt to build an executable image.
+--         6) If an executable image results, run it.
+--
+-- TEST FILES:
+--      This test consists of the following files:
+--         LA140100.A
+--         LA140101.A
+--      -> LA140102.AM
+--         LA140103.A 
+--
+-- PASS/FAIL CRITERIA:    
+--      The test passes if a link time error message reports that 
+--      LA14010_1.INC_TASK is missing or obsolete and no executable image
+--      results.  The test also passes if an executable image is produced
+--      and reports "PASSED" (in the case where the implementation supports
+--      automatic recompilation).
